Symptoms

  • •Key fob buttons unresponsive
  • •Vehicle not recognizing the key fob
  • •Dashboard warning light for key fob or immobilizer system illuminated
  • •Difficulty starting the engine
  • •Intermittent working of the key fob

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ather necessary tools and parts.
  • Ensure the vehicle is in a safe location and the battery is disconnected if handling electrical components.
  • Tools Required:
    • Flathead screwdriver
    • Torx screwdriver
    • Multimeter
    • Signal tester (optional)
2. Replace Key Fob Battery
  • Open the key fob using a flathead screwdriver to gently pry apart the housing.
  • Remove the old battery and replace it with a new battery (typically a CR2032).
  • Ensure the battery is installed with the correct polarity (positive side facing up).
  • Reassemble the key fob securely.
3. Reprogram Key Fob
  • Sit inside the vehicle and close all doors.
  • Insert the key into the ignition and turn it to the "ON" position without starting the engine.
  • Press the unlock button on the key fob for 5-10 seconds.
  • Turn the ignition off and remove the key.
  • Test the key fob to see if it is functioning correctly.
4. Inspect Key Fob and Vehicle Components
  • If the key fob is still non-functional, inspect the internal components for any visible damage, such as broken solder joints.
  • Check the vehicle’s antenna and receiver for any issues, ensuring they are connected properly and free from corrosion.
